    Avery said that he took Kidd out because he wanted shooters. His thinking was that he didn't want Dirk to be doubled on a last second possession.

    The result was a Terry-Dirk pick and roll where TERRY COULDN'T GET DIRK THE BALL. No way that happens if Kidd's running the play.

    Basically, the whole thing blew up in Avery's face, and it's compounded by the fact that Harris looks liberated now that he's no longer playing for Captain Queeg.
